Ghana is witnessing a remarkable phase of industrial expansion, steered by national policies like the "One District, One Factory" (1D1F) initiative and massive upgrades in processing plants in Accra, Tema, and Kumasi. For long-term operational resilience, local industries are shifting from labor-intensive manual steps to mechanized and automated solutions. Linear actuators form the heart of this motion revolution.
Due to the environmental conditions in West Africa—including high relative humidity near the Gulf of Guinea and seasonal dust from Harmattan winds—off-the-shelf actuators often suffer premature seal failures or structural wear. Our engineering parameters target these specific challenges. We customize motion solutions using hard anodized finishes, ingress protection ratings (IP65 and above), and food-grade lubricants for processing plants.

Ghana is one of the world's leading cocoa producers. In modern processing plants, our dust-sealed ball screw actuators control bin gates, package alignment arms, and sorting chutes. The dust-proof enclosure ensures that particulate fine cocoa powder does not enter the drive path, preventing costly mechanical jams.
In locations such as Tamale, solar projects require active sun tracking to maximize energy yield. We supply heavy-duty linear modules designed to withstand high ambient temperatures and dry wind-blown sand. Dual-axis setups utilize robust stainless-steel guide rails to sustain heavy wind loads.
Automating gate access, high-capacity scanning systems, and container guiding sensors requires corrosion-resistant materials. Our linear modules featuring stainless steel shafting and special marine-grade coatings resist salty air degradation while maintaining positioning accuracy to ±0.01 mm.

The industrial landscape in West Africa is moving away from fluid-power systems (pneumatic and hydraulic cylinders) towards pure electric linear actuation. This transition is motivated by two main factors: energy efficiency and precision control. Hydraulic systems require hydraulic pumps, valves, and oil reservoirs, which present a high risk of leakage—a critical issue in food processing plants, such as those processing cocoa and palm oil in Ghana.
Electric linear modules utilizing ball screws or timing belts offer dynamic speed profiles, clean operation, and high efficiency. Here is our engineering roadmap showing how these systems support modern operations:
Designed to run efficiently at high operating temperatures (up to 75°C) without degradation of critical grease or belt tension.
Fully enclosed models protect internal ball screws and guide rails from dust, moisture, and fine fibers.
Compatibility with standard EtherCAT, Modbus, and CANopen protocols for seamless integration into existing systems.
Furthermore, in remote solar farms in the Northern Region, maintenance resources are minimal. Utilizing self-lubricating guides reduces manual inspection intervals from monthly to yearly, cutting operation and maintenance (O&M) costs by up to 60%.
